TICKET: Wandergate Audio Guide app fails to download exhibit tracks at the Ostrell Museum when more than ~40 visitors connect. CDN fallback never triggers; app retries against the origin until timeout. Proposed fix: lower the fallback threshold and cap retries at three. Change is low risk but touches production config, so it needs sign-off from the approver named below.

approver of hahog-hahap = Ulaath Praael

Handover note — webhook retries (Fenwick → Odalys)

Welcome aboard! Quick context on Pipewren's webhook delivery: we retry failed deliveries with exponential backoff, five attempts max, then park the event in the dead-letter queue. Receivers must be idempotent — we make no dedup guarantees during region failover. Don't "fix" the backoff curve without talking to the platform folks first; it's tuned deliberately. If you ever need to replay the dead-letter queue, the admin tool asks for the passphrase below.

recovery phrase for bahif-yahof: belax-sorox-novdor-quenwyn-quenax-joreth

Audit item 7 — Nightly reindex (Searchlark cluster). Confirm the reindex job completed before 04:00 local, document counts match the Pellbrook source of record, and no shard failed twice consecutively. Support must not rerun the job manually without approval. Accountability for this check rests with the person named below.

account owner for tahaf-tafof: Ralath Zordor